Види органічних сполук, Детальна інформація
Види органічних сполук
Назначение ножек GOTOBUTTON _Toc343855588 PAGEREF _Toc343855588 45
Обзор регистров и ОЗУ GOTOBUTTON _Toc343855589 PAGEREF _Toc343855589 46
Организация прерываний GOTOBUTTON _Toc343855590 PAGEREF _Toc343855590 47
Обзор регистров/портов GOTOBUTTON _Toc343855591 PAGEREF _Toc343855591 48
Аналого-цифровой преобразователь (АЦП). GOTOBUTTON _Toc343855592 PAGEREF _Toc343855592 50
Максимальные значения электрических параметров GOTOBUTTON _Toc343855593 PAGEREF _Toc343855593 53
Параметры постоянного тока GOTOBUTTON _Toc343855594 PAGEREF _Toc343855594 54
Скоростные характеристики GOTOBUTTON _Toc343855595 PAGEREF _Toc343855595 55
Характеристики аналого-цифрового преобразователя GOTOBUTTON _Toc343855596 PAGEREF _Toc343855596 56
Другие контроллеры GOTOBUTTON _Toc343855597 PAGEREF _Toc343855597 59
Области применения GOTOBUTTON _Toc343855598 PAGEREF _Toc343855598 59
Поддержка разработки GOTOBUTTON _Toc343855599 PAGEREF _Toc343855599 60
PIC-Контроллеры
Несколько лет назад, в мире однокристальных микропроцессоров появилось новое семейство созданное американской фирмой Microchiр. Новичок очень удачно вписался в палитру выпускаемых микроконтроллеров и, невзирая на традиционно жесткую конкуренцию со стороны признанных авторитетов, бурно прогрессирует. Об этом свидетельствует и постоянное появление новых представителей семейства PIC, и постоянный рост объемов продаж на мировых рынках. В области микроконтроллеров т.н. ”нижнего уровня” микроконтроллеры семейства PIC успешно конкурируют с известными образцами фирм Интел и Моторола, Сименс и Филипс. Что делает PIC столь привлекательным для массовых изделий? Практически идеальное сочетание высочайшего быстродействия, низкого энергопотребления, высокой степени интеграции памяти и периферийных устройств в малом корпусе и при всем этом - низкой цены.
Микроконтроллеры PIC - это чемпионы производительности среди однокристальных микро-ЭВМ широкого применения. Это достигнуто в основном из-за их RISC (reduced instruction set computer ) архитектуры. Она предполагает, что все инструкции имеют одинаковую длину ( 14 бит) и выбираются за один машинный цикл. Это широкий и весьма тщательно подобранный набор, специально предназначенный для задач управления, ввода/вывода сигналов. Здесь нет сложных арифметических действий типа умножения, их Вам придется программировать самостоятельно или позаимствовать из библиотеки подпрограмм.
RISC архитектура дает производительность порядка 6 млн. оп./с., и оставляет по скорости далеко позади прежних фаворитов. Приведем выдержки из сравнительного анализа, проведенного фирмой Microchiр, который иллюстрирует скоростные преимущества PIC контроллеров и компактность их программного кода. Сравнивались участки функционально одинаковых программ для разных однокристальных ЭВМ. Использовались такие
типичные тесты: - упакованное BCD преобразование, “ощупывание” бита с ветвлением по нему, цикл по счетчику, побитный сдвиг байта, программная выдержка времени.
Сравнивался PIC16C5x @ 20MHz и:
Motorola MC68HC04 @ 11mhz,
Motorola MC68HC05 @ 4.2MHz,
Intel 8048 @ 11mhz,
Zilog Z86Cxx @ 12MHz,
National COP800 @20mhz.
Результаты сравнительного анализа однокристальных микро ЭВМ и PIC контроллера приведены ниже.
PIC16Cx COP800 MC86HC04 MC68HC05 Z86Cxx 8048
Относительный размер кодов
1.00 1.29 1.82 2.24 1.51 1.58
Скорость выполнения 1.00 0.11 0.02 0.14 0.21 0.11
Внутренняя программная память контроллеров заполняется самим пользователем и бывает двух исполнений: однократно программируемое ПЗУ и многократное с ультрафиолетовым стиранием, помимо этого есть контроллеры с электрически перепрограммируемым ПЗУ. Очень важный для многих штрих - это наличие бита секретности.
Обзор регистров и ОЗУ GOTOBUTTON _Toc343855589 PAGEREF _Toc343855589 46
Организация прерываний GOTOBUTTON _Toc343855590 PAGEREF _Toc343855590 47
Обзор регистров/портов GOTOBUTTON _Toc343855591 PAGEREF _Toc343855591 48
Аналого-цифровой преобразователь (АЦП). GOTOBUTTON _Toc343855592 PAGEREF _Toc343855592 50
Максимальные значения электрических параметров GOTOBUTTON _Toc343855593 PAGEREF _Toc343855593 53
Параметры постоянного тока GOTOBUTTON _Toc343855594 PAGEREF _Toc343855594 54
Скоростные характеристики GOTOBUTTON _Toc343855595 PAGEREF _Toc343855595 55
Характеристики аналого-цифрового преобразователя GOTOBUTTON _Toc343855596 PAGEREF _Toc343855596 56
Другие контроллеры GOTOBUTTON _Toc343855597 PAGEREF _Toc343855597 59
Области применения GOTOBUTTON _Toc343855598 PAGEREF _Toc343855598 59
Поддержка разработки GOTOBUTTON _Toc343855599 PAGEREF _Toc343855599 60
PIC-Контроллеры
Несколько лет назад, в мире однокристальных микропроцессоров появилось новое семейство созданное американской фирмой Microchiр. Новичок очень удачно вписался в палитру выпускаемых микроконтроллеров и, невзирая на традиционно жесткую конкуренцию со стороны признанных авторитетов, бурно прогрессирует. Об этом свидетельствует и постоянное появление новых представителей семейства PIC, и постоянный рост объемов продаж на мировых рынках. В области микроконтроллеров т.н. ”нижнего уровня” микроконтроллеры семейства PIC успешно конкурируют с известными образцами фирм Интел и Моторола, Сименс и Филипс. Что делает PIC столь привлекательным для массовых изделий? Практически идеальное сочетание высочайшего быстродействия, низкого энергопотребления, высокой степени интеграции памяти и периферийных устройств в малом корпусе и при всем этом - низкой цены.
Микроконтроллеры PIC - это чемпионы производительности среди однокристальных микро-ЭВМ широкого применения. Это достигнуто в основном из-за их RISC (reduced instruction set computer ) архитектуры. Она предполагает, что все инструкции имеют одинаковую длину ( 14 бит) и выбираются за один машинный цикл. Это широкий и весьма тщательно подобранный набор, специально предназначенный для задач управления, ввода/вывода сигналов. Здесь нет сложных арифметических действий типа умножения, их Вам придется программировать самостоятельно или позаимствовать из библиотеки подпрограмм.
RISC архитектура дает производительность порядка 6 млн. оп./с., и оставляет по скорости далеко позади прежних фаворитов. Приведем выдержки из сравнительного анализа, проведенного фирмой Microchiр, который иллюстрирует скоростные преимущества PIC контроллеров и компактность их программного кода. Сравнивались участки функционально одинаковых программ для разных однокристальных ЭВМ. Использовались такие
типичные тесты: - упакованное BCD преобразование, “ощупывание” бита с ветвлением по нему, цикл по счетчику, побитный сдвиг байта, программная выдержка времени.
Сравнивался PIC16C5x @ 20MHz и:
Motorola MC68HC04 @ 11mhz,
Motorola MC68HC05 @ 4.2MHz,
Intel 8048 @ 11mhz,
Zilog Z86Cxx @ 12MHz,
National COP800 @20mhz.
Результаты сравнительного анализа однокристальных микро ЭВМ и PIC контроллера приведены ниже.
PIC16Cx COP800 MC86HC04 MC68HC05 Z86Cxx 8048
Относительный размер кодов
1.00 1.29 1.82 2.24 1.51 1.58
Скорость выполнения 1.00 0.11 0.02 0.14 0.21 0.11
Внутренняя программная память контроллеров заполняется самим пользователем и бывает двух исполнений: однократно программируемое ПЗУ и многократное с ультрафиолетовым стиранием, помимо этого есть контроллеры с электрически перепрограммируемым ПЗУ. Очень важный для многих штрих - это наличие бита секретности.
The online video editor trusted by teams to make professional video in
minutes
© Referats, Inc · All rights reserved 2021